About the Role:

The Director of Talent Acquisition is a senior people leader responsible for designing and executing full‑cycle recruiting strategy for our client. This role oversees the entire talent pipeline, from workforce planning through offer acceptance, while strengthening the employer brand across all three organizations. The Director partners with executive leadership, HR Business Partners, and hiring managers to build proactive recruiting strategies aligned with each organization’s culture, talent needs, and growth plans. This role also manages external search firm relationships to ensure quality, cost‑effectiveness, and alignment with internal priorities.
